In China, the dense tree rings face north. Trees in China get more sunshine in the south, and they grow fast and have sparse rings. On the contrary, they get less sunlight in the north, the trees grow slowly and the rings are dense.
The factors affecting tree rings are closely related to the growth of trees. There is light, temperature, etc. In the northern hemisphere, the trees on the south side receive more light and grow faster, where the rings are sparse, while the trees on the north side are the opposite. In the southern hemisphere, the north side of trees receives more light and grows faster than the north side, so the annual rings on the north side are sparse than those on the south side.

Cells and vessels in trees change from large to small once a year, and substances change from loose to dense, thus forming annual rings of different colors and textures. Concentric rings on the cross section of perennial woody plants. Trees and shrubs common in temperate zones, usually once a year. In temperate regions, the boundaries of tree rings are obvious. In the tropics, because the climate changes little in a year, the annual rings are not obvious.
Tree rings are produced by the annual activities of the cambium. The mild climate and abundant rainfall in spring are beneficial to the growth of trees. This is because the cambium cells divide vigorously, the newborn cells are large and obvious, and the ducts are large and many. Therefore, the wood looks light in color and soft in texture.
After summer, as the temperature rises. Rainfall decreases, especially in autumn, the weather is getting colder and colder, the rainfall is less, the cambium activity is weakened, and the shape of splinter cell becomes smaller. In addition, the cell wall is thick and there are few ducts, so the wood looks dense and hard, and the color is dark.
